The SI1153-AA9X-GMR operates by emitting infrared light from the integrated LED and measuring the reflected light using the photodiode. The proximity sensing is based on the reflection of the emitted light from nearby objects, while the ambient light sensing measures the intensity of ambient light in the environment.
